FAQs:

Morgan Silver Dollars are highly collectible due to their historical significance, classic American design, and the range of mint marks and dates produced between 1878 and 1921. Many collectors appreciate the challenge of assembling complete date and mint mark sets, while others seek out coins with exceptional eye appeal or those from mints with lower production figures, such as Carson City.

A key date Morgan Silver Dollar typically refers to coins with particularly low mintage numbers or those that are difficult to find in higher grades. Examples include the 1893-S and certain Carson City issues. Collectors often consult numismatic references or guides to identify which years and mint marks are considered key dates in the Morgan series.

Morgan Silver Dollars are distinguished by their size, silver content, and the iconic designs by George T. Morgan. The obverse features a profile of Lady Liberty, while the reverse displays a heraldic eagle. The series also stands out for its production across multiple mints, each with its own mint mark, adding to the variety and intrigue for collectors.

When starting a Morgan Silver Dollar collection, consider your interests, such as focusing on specific mint marks, years, or coin conditions. Many collectors begin with more common dates to learn about the series before pursuing rarer examples. Exploring reputable sources and familiarizing yourself with grading standards can also enhance your collecting experience.
